How Do You Break Down A Jackfruit?

Use a large knife to first cut the entire fruit lengthwise in half (please note that jackfruit contains a very sticky sap, so it’s best to wear gloves and lightly oil any utensils that will come into contact with the fruit). Cut each half lengthwise again so you have quarter wedges.

How do you process whole jackfruit?

How to Cut Jackfruit: Step-by-Step Guide

  1. Prepare a clean surface. Jackfruit has a sticky, white latex sap, so you’ll want to handle it on a surface that is easy to clean.
  2. Quarter the jackfruit.
  3. Remove the core.
  4. Remove the seeds and set them aside.
  5. Remove the fruit pods.
  6. Clean the fruit pods.

Which part of jackfruit is edible?

The most commonly consumed part of jackfruit is the flesh, or fruit pods, which are edible both when ripe and unripe. It can be used in sweet and savory dishes, including desserts and curries. The seeds are also safe to eat.

Is the stringy part of jackfruit edible?

The seed pods can be eaten, as well as the stringy fleshy sections between the pods and skin. Dig all of this out, separating the seeds. Cook with the “flesh” or bag and freeze it. Many people choose to discard jackfruit seeds but they are edible as long as they’re cooked.

How do you get the sticky stuff off of jackfruit?

* Coat the sticky area with coconut oil. If the layer of latex is thick, cover it completely and allow it to set for a minute so that it has a chance to work into the texture. The oil will loosen the sticky residue without damaging the surface underneath if soaked for a minimum of 5 minutes.

How do you prepare jackfruit to eat?

To eat a jackfruit raw, start by cutting it in half and cutting off the white stem. Then, remove the segments of fruit with your hands or a knife, and eat the fleshy parts surrounding the seeds. You can also eat the seeds by boiling them for 10 to 15 minutes, which will give them the texture of boiled potatoes.

What does jackfruit meat taste like?

The jackfruit texture is not dissimilar to a banana, mango, or pineapple in terms of being dense and fibrous. But the taste is quite distinctive. Some say it’s sweet, and some say a jackfruit has a flavor similar to pulled pork, especially when cooked.

Is jackfruit a fruit or vegetable?

Jackfruit is a tropical tree fruit grown in Asia, Africa and South America. Under its thick, bumpy rind is a stringy flesh that you can eat raw or cooked in a variety of dishes. Jackfruit is the largest tree-borne fruit in the world, weighing up to 40 pounds or more.

Does jackfruit ripen after cutting?

Usually, you will need to leave the fruit a few more days to fully ripen once it is cut from the tree. It should emit a pleasent strong sweet aroma and be tender to the touch.
